God's Own Country special issue eBook

God’s Own Country Special Issue ebook

$19.99

This ebook is essential reading for every fan of God’s Own Country. All our articles from our Special Issue on God’s Own Country are compiled into a single, beautiful volume that you can download, read, and re-read at your leisure anywhere, without an internet connection. It’s a super special collectors’ edition featuring rare insights into the craft behind the film — from screenwriting, to directing, to performances. Through interviews with writer-director Francis Lee, the film’s stars Josh O’Connor and Alec Secareanu, and cinematographer Joshua James Richards, you’ll gain a profound understanding of the technical and artistic contributions of every member of the filmmaking team.
